Back in July, Google announced that it would integrate reports from Waze into its navigation app. Users started seeing those reports a few days ago. First only in the mobile app and then in Android Auto, the Android Authority reported.
Reports from Waze are labelled with the caption "From Waze drivers". However, the innovation is not available to everyone just yet. Google is rolling out the feature gradually.
When the initiative was first announced, it was said that the integration would start with police alerts. However, the company plans to include other types of reports in the future. Google also mentioned Maps on Apple CarPlay in its announcement, so it's likely that iPhone users will also start noticing Waze and Google Maps integration soon.
